About B. Biondi

B. Biondi is a scholar working on Civil and Structural Engineering, Control and Systems Engineering, Mechanics of Materials, Mechanical Engineering and Biomedical Engineering, having authored 8 papers that have together received 379 indexed citations. Recurring topics across this work include Structural Health Monitoring Techniques (3 papers), Structural Load-Bearing Analysis (3 papers), Railway Engineering and Dynamics (2 papers), Dynamics and Control of Mechanical Systems (2 papers), Composite Structure Analysis and Optimization (2 papers), Elasticity and Material Modeling (1 paper), Structural Response to Dynamic Loads (1 paper) and Geotechnical Engineering and Underground Structures (1 paper). The work is most often cited by research in General Engineering (34 citations), Civil and Structural Engineering (299 citations), Statistics, Probability and Uncertainty (38 citations), Mechanics of Materials (125 citations) and Control and Systems Engineering (116 citations). B. Biondi has collaborated with scholars based in Italy. Frequent co-authors include S. Caddemi, Giuseppe Muscolino, Alba Sofi, Antonio Di Cesare, Domenico Salvatore Nigro and Felice Carlo Ponzo. Their work appears in journals such as Journal of Sound and Vibration, Journal of vibration and acoustics, Computers & Structures, Meccanica and International Journal of Solids and Structures.
